Kratom ( Korth. Havil) has been considered a narcotic drug for years, barred by the law in many parts of the world, while extensive research over the past few decades proves its several beneficial effects, some of which are still in ambiguity. In many countries, including Thailand, the indiscriminate use and abuse of kratom have led to the loss of life. Nonetheless, researchers have isolated almost fifty pure compounds from kratom, most of which are alkaloids. The most prevalent compounds, mitragynine and 7-hydroxy mitragynine, are reported to display agonist morphine-like effects on human μ-opioid receptors and antagonists at κ- and δ-opioid receptors with multimodal effects at other central receptors. Mitragynine is also credited to be one of the modulatory molecules for the Keap1-Nrf2 pathway and SOD, CAT, GST, and associated genes' upregulatory cascades, leading it to play a pivotal role in neuroprotective actions while evidently causing neuronal disorders at high doses. Additionally, its anti-inflammatory, antioxidative, antibacterial, and gastroprotective effects are well-cited. In this context, this review focuses on the research gap to resolve ambiguities about the neuronal effects of kratom and demonstrate its prospects as a therapeutic target for neurological disorders associated with other pharmacological effects.

Diabetic wounds are chronic complications in patients with diabetes mellitus characterized by an elongated proliferation period, leading to a longer wound closure time. The lack of topical remedies for diabetic wounds necessitates the development of formulations that effectively facilitate closure. Kratom () leaves, containing polyphenolic compounds, have the potential to be developed into a film spray suitable for diabetic wound closure.

This study extensively evaluated the therapeutic potential of in treating filariasis-induced secondary lymphedema, with a specific focus on validating its efficacy as a dermal application for acute dermatolymphangioadenitis (ADLA). The research investigated the effects of leaf extract, green-synthesized silver nanoparticles (Mp-AgNPs), and the primary alkaloid Mitraphylline through various assays. Silver nanoparticles were successfully synthesized from leaves, confirmed by observable color changes and UV-Vis spectroscopy, highlighting their potential as enhanced wound dressing components.

Natural healthcare products with antiaging properties are attracting growing interest, and Thailand has a rich tradition of using herbal remedies for disease treatment and overall well-being. Mitra tea, derived from the traditional Mitratonic Remedy, is a Thai herbal formulation that has been used by local traditional healers for over 20 years and is officially recognized by the Department of Thai Traditional and Alternative Medicine, Ministry of Public Health, Thailand. Traditionally, it has been used to promote vitality, strengthen the body, and support longevity.

Kratom () products in the US have diversified from dried leaf to now include edibles, extracts, teas, and tonics. Higher alkaloid content and/or greater oral exposure across formulations expose consumers to potentially greater amounts of alkaloids per serving in a shorter duration of time, thereby potentially increasing product effect and risk profiles. Six kratom vendors disseminated our anonymous online survey.

Kratom () is a psychoactive botanical native to Southeast Asia increasingly used in the United States for various self-reported benefits, including sleep improvement. However, empirical evidence concerning kratom's effects on sleep is limited. Here, we examined the association between bedtime kratom use and self-reported sleep outcomes in naturalistic settings across consecutive days, while also exploring sex and chronic pain status as potential moderators.
